1940s Utility tallboy
An oak veneered tallboy cabinet consisting of four drawers and a double door cupboard with a single internal shelf.
A manufacturers badge 'Christwiner' is present on the inside of the right hand cupboard door. The CC41 logo is embossed into the top face of the drawer stretcher below the top drawer (it can only be seen when the drawer is removed). Utility furniture was marked with this logo to show that it had been made under the Government scheme that ran between 1942 and 1952, introduced to reflect the shortages of materials in the face of high demand following the Second World War.76.5cm wide x 46cm deep x 114cm high
